Output 9c86dc2a0967eccb60dfff120c4d5de894cd840ea4f6d2b43bef37644901bd43:2

value
670768
script pubkey
OP_0 OP_PUSHBYTES_20 3e4bf6f328d23849cc15457d1d1c843b09c3b938
address
bc1q8e9ldueg6guynnq4g47368yy8vyu8wfcg9gdc5
transaction
9c86dc2a0967eccb60dfff120c4d5de894cd840ea4f6d2b43bef37644901bd43
spent
true